I'm driving a 2007 sedan. I've been having this problem for a while. When releasing the gas pedal while depressing the clutch pedal (so the RPM drops, for example after a short backward/forward motion when parking the car), a gargling noise can be heard (but it's dry so maybe it's not exactly gargling, more like quick, rapid rattling) from inside the cabin, around the center or right-side dash I think, and the noise stops when the engine reaches the idle RPM.
I brought it to the dealership and they couldn't find the source of the noise, and when they tested out another sedan which happens to be on its periodical maintenance, they said it also occurs on that sedan so they assume that it's normal.
I'm extremely dissatisfied by their response. It's pretty annoying because intermittently it will turn from a light gargle to a pretty loud one. Is anyone here experiencing the same thing?
